Overview
Official sanctuary and municipal tourism sources trace layers of tradition around the site while distinguishing legend from documented rebuilding. The present sanctuary was consecrated in the early twentieth century after Franciscan restoration of the monastic complex. Devotion to the Virgin of Regla reaches far beyond Chipiona through maritime and colonial routes, but the Andalusian sanctuary remains its originating centre of pilgrimage.

Context and lineage
The sanctuary's official history and Chipiona tourism pages identify the image as venerated in this church and document the current complex.
Traditions and practice
Franciscan liturgy, Marian prayer, novena observance, and the 8 September feast and procession continue.
